除了处理日期时间,to_datetime函数还能处理时间间隔的数据,如处理时间差异或持续时间的情况。通过设置unit参数,我们可以指定输入数据的时间单位。 上述代码中,我们创建了一个包含时间间隔字符串的列,并使用to_datetime函数将其转换为timedelta类型。通过设置unit='s'参数,我们告诉Pandas输入数据的时间单位是秒,从而正...
unit:这是一个可选参数,用于指定时间间隔的单位。该参数主要用于解析包含时间间隔的字符串。例如,如果你想将包含时间差的字符串转换为时间间隔对象,可以将unit参数设置为’timedelta’。下面是一个使用to_datetime函数的示例代码: import pandas as pd # 创建一个包含日期和时间的字符串列表 date_strings = ['2023-...
Python的to_datetime函数是pandas库中的一个函数,用于将字符串或其他可解析为日期的对象转换为日期时间格式。 to_datetime函数的语法如下: 代码语言:txt 复制 pandas.to_datetime(arg, format=None, errors='raise', dayfirst=False, yearfirst=False, utc=None, box=True, exact=True, unit=None, ...
utc参数用于将结果转换为UTC时区,这在处理跨时区数据时非常有用。 unit参数用于指定时间戳的单位,如's'表示秒,'ms'表示毫秒。 infer_datetime_format参数用于自动推断日期时间格式,以加快解析速度。 origin参数用于指定日期时间的起始点,这在处理相对日期时非常有用。 cache参数用于缓存转换结果,以加速后续相同输入的转...
unit:指定输入序列数据的时间单位,可选值为'Y'、'M'、'D'、'h'、'm'、's'、'ms'、'us'和'ns'。 infer_datetime_format:如果输入序列数据的日期时间格式可以自动推断,则设置为True,否则为False。 origin:指定输入序列数据的日期时间的起始点,可选值为'unix'、'julian'和'windows'。
unit:可以为['D', 'h' ,'m', 'ms' ,'s', 'ns'] infer_datetime_format:加速计算 origin:自定义开始时间,默认为1990-01-01 1.1、实例 errors参数 1pd.to_datetime(['2014-03-04','123'], format='%Y-%m-%d',errors='raise') 报错
pandas.to_datetime(arg, errors='raise', dayfirst=False, yearfirst=False, utc=None, box=True, format=None, exact=True, unit=None, infer_datetime_format=False, origin='unix', cache=True)[source] 将参数转换为datetime。 参数: arg:integer,float,string,datetime, ...
我们调用to_datetime()函数,并传入参数unit='s' image.png 2.使用astype函数 df['date'].astype('datetime64[s]') image.png 这里datetime64位NumPy类型,常见单位如下: 将字符串转换为datetime 在pandas中,string以object的形式出现。无论使用to_datetime还是astype函数都可以完成字符串到时间日期的转换。
to_datetime(arg, errors: str = 'raise', format: Optional[str] = None, unit: Optional[str] = None, infer_datetime_format: bool = False, origin: str = 'unix') 将参数转换为日期时间。 参数: arg:整数、浮点数、字符串、日期时间、列表、元组、一维数组、系列 或数据帧/dict-like errors:{...
unit参数 1 pd.to_datetime(1490195805, unit='s') #精确到秒 1 pd.to_datetime(2490195905423302912, unit='ns')#精确到纳秒 origin参数 1 pd.to_datetime([1, 32, 3], unit='h',2 origin=pd.Timestamp('2020-01-01')) #与起始时间相加,unit可以为【(D,s,ms,us,ns)】dayfirst与yearfir...